How much do tours j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 21, 2026, the average hourly pay for tours in Wisconsin is $18.99,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.57 and $21.35 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a tour?

Tours jobs involve planning, organizing, and leading guided experiences for groups or individuals to various destinations. People in these roles, such as tour guides or tour managers, provide information about the places visited, ensure the safety and comfort of participants, and handle logistics like transportation and scheduling. They play a key role in enhancing travelers' experiences by sharing local history, culture, and interesting facts. Tours jobs can be found in travel agencies, museums, historic sites, and with adventure companies.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a tour guide,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Tour Guide, you need in-depth knowledge of local history and culture, strong storytelling abilities, and often a relevant tourism or hospitality qualification. Familiarity with booking software, audio equipment, and sometimes foreign language proficiency or guiding certifications are typically required. Outstanding communication, adaptability, and interpersonal skills help tour guides engage diverse groups and handle unexpected situations. These skills are essential for delivering memorable experiences, ensuring guest satisfaction, and maintaining safety throughout tours.

What are some common challenges faced by tour guides, and how can they be addressed?

Tour guides often face challenges such as managing diverse group dynamics, adapting to last-minute changes in itineraries, and handling unexpected situations like bad weather or transportation delays. Effective communication, flexibility, and thorough preparation are key to overcoming these challenges. Building strong local knowledge and staying calm under pressure help tour guides ensure a positive experience for guests, even when things don’t go as planned.

How can I get a job as a tour guide?

To become a tour guide, you typically need good communication skills, knowledge of the area or subject, and often a relevant certification or license depending on local regulations. Gaining experience through volunteering or entry-level positions can help, and some employers prefer candidates with a background in hospitality, history, or education. A friendly demeanor and the ability to engage groups are also important qualities for success in this role.
